Zhoushan village hosts vibrant Lantern Festival celebration

Huangyangjian village in Putuo district, Zhoushan, East China's Zhejiang province, held a lively Lantern Festival celebration on Feb 28.

At around 7 pm, a parade led by a 5-meter-long fish-dragon lantern and accompanied by three smaller fish-dragon lanterns kicked off, filling the area with holiday cheer.

The Zhoushan Youth Yueju Opera Troupe performed a nearly two-hour-long show, blending traditional opera with a talk show on traditional culture. A series of folk performances, such as fire dancing, fire pots, and fire meteors, enthralled the audience with their dramatic displays.

The immersive, modern interactive experience also captured the attention of both locals and visitors. Nine employees dressed in clothes inspired by classic film and TV characters guided visitors through the event, with participants randomly drawing identity cards to take on roles and unlock tasks alongside the actors.

On the same day, more than 10 stalls were set up, featuring handcrafts, snacks, and trendy goods, offering visitors a lively mix of food, shopping, and interactive experiences.

The event, running from 10 am to 8 pm, featured a variety of cultural activities and attracted over 38,000 tourist trips.
